Wood window services typically involve the repair, restoration, and refinishing of existing wooden window frames and sashes. These services aim to address issues such as rot, warping, peeling paint, and damaged wood components. Professionals may also assist with the replacement of broken or deteriorated parts to restore the window’s original appearance and functionality.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help extend the lifespan of wood windows, preserving their a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.
This type of service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wood windows, including drafts, difficulty opening and closing, and water infiltration.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can cause wood to decay or develop mold, which can compromise the window’s performance. Skilled contractors can identify underlying issues, perform necessary repairs, and apply protective finishes to prevent further damage, ensuring the windows remain functional and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newburyport,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Window Repair Costs - Repair services for wood windows typically range from $150 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and parts needed. For example, fixing a broken sash or replacing rotted wood may fall within this range. Costs can vary based on the specific repairs required.
Frame Replacement Expenses - Replacing a wooden window frame generally costs between $300 and $1,200 per window. Factors influencing price include size, design, and material quality, with more intricate frames tending to be higher in c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ual projects.
Refinishing and Restoration Pricing - Restoring wood windows through sanding, staining, or painting typically costs around $200 to $800 per window. The process can include stripping old finishes and applying new coatings, with costs varying by window size and condition.
Installation Service Fees - Installing new wood windows can range from $400 to $1,500 per unit, including labor and materials. Costs depend on window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ates, with detailed quotes available from service providers in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
